Army Combat-Related Special Compensation (CRSC) Branch. The CRSC program offers tax-free compensation to retirees with combat-related disabilities. There is $22 billion available to these retirees but only about 15% of the eligible population have applied and only a minority know the program exists. Get the answers to your questions!

Korea: "The Forgotten War"... A peace treaty has never been signed, only a cease fire, the war continues to this day -- the longest war in America's history.

The Korean War Veterans Association is a specialized national veterans association, the KWVA is comprised of members of all U.S. Veterans organizations, all of whom served during the Korean War.
